Error code 9 shock and movement

Ok, once the ortur LM2 laser starts and lightburn loads, it does a home cycle. Now what i have been doing is clicking the little pin/flag on the left hand tool bar, then clicking where the center of my project is. Sometimes i move my project down to the bottom corner, and then click the pin/flag to travel there. Is this a correct method to use?

The reason i ask, Tonight, i got an error code 9 “gcode locked out from jog state” i have never had that happen.

i have done a search for that error and seen some good posts, my main concern is how im moving the laser head. I want to make sure that didnt cause an issue

EDIT: Just tested it again and it shutsoff, same error

Starting stream

Layer C00

Layer C02 Pass 1 of 8

Layer C02 Pass 2 of 8

Layer C02 Pass 3 of 8

[BMA250:Shock and Movement detected! (292)]

Ortur Laser Master 2 Ready!

OLF 139.

Grbl 1.1h [‘$’ for help]

[MSG:‘$H’|‘$X’ to unlock]

error:9

G-code locked out during alarm or jog state.

On or near line 0:

Job halted

Stream completed in 20:08

i then closed lightburn, turned off the engraving portion (since that was complete and it stops on the circle cutting portion, moved the laser module to the place it needed to be, and just ran the cutting option and 5 seconds later it stops. the table was not bumped at all. it has been working fine all night and then this particular file… it doesnt like..

tried to do $262=0 and it says error 3 “command not recognized”
Its only on the circle cutting portion. the engraving does fine, but cutting circles on this particular file, it doesnt like. It worked earlier for another engrave and circle..
